Choosing the Right Plants: What to Look for
When selecting plants for your poolside space, consider their compatibility with the unique environment. The best candidates are:
- Heat and sun tolerant: They should thrive in full sunlight without wilting.
- Low-maintenance: Opt for plants that require minimal care while still offering visual appeal.
- Chlorine and saltwater resistant: Look for varieties that can endure occasional splashes.
- Non-messy: Plants that don't drop too many leaves or produce excess pollen are ideal for maintaining cleanliness.
Accent with Ornamental Grasses
Incorporating ornamental grasses can elevate the overall look of your poolside area. Here are some standout choices:
- Maiden Grass: Its tall, feathery plumes offer a graceful aesthetic and require little upkeep.
- Blue Fescue: Compact and drought-resistant, perfect for edges or tight spaces.
- Fountain Grass: Provides a lush tropical feel with arching blades.
These grasses not only bring texture but also soften hardscapes, creating a breezy ambiance ideal for lounging.
For a Tropical Resort Feel
Wouldn't it be wonderful if your backyard felt like a luxurious getaway? Consider plants that evoke tropical locales:
- Canna Lilies: With their broad leaves and vivid flowers, these plants command attention.
- Elephant Ears: Their oversized leaves create a dramatic centerpiece.
- Bird of Paradise: Known for its unique, exotic look, this plant is sure to impress.
These selections not only endure the warmth but also contribute to a robust, vacation-ready environment that invites relaxation.
Evergreens for Year-Long Appeal
For greenery that persistently looks great through all seasons, incorporate evergreens such as:
- Boxwood: Easily shaped into hedges, they provide a neat appearance.
- Juniper: With various shapes and sizes available, they're hardy and drought-tolerant.
These versatile plants are ideal for maintaining privacy while ensuring your pool area remains elegant year-round.
